New casting announced for Disney’s ‘The Lion King’ including KAYI USHE as Simba

Disney's The Lion King. Photo by Deen van Meer.jpg

It has been announced that Disney’s ‘The Lion King’ will welcome 14 new cast members when the show reopens at the Lyceum Theatre on July 29, 2021. 

The new cast members join an international company of over 50 actors, singers and dancers from around the world. Kayi Ushe, who has previously performed in ‘The Book of Mormon’, ‘Motown the Musical’ and ‘Crazy for You’ as well as having starred as Lola in the UK Tour of ‘Kinky Boots’, joins this iconic production as Simba.

The cast also includes George Asprey as Scar, Janique Charles as Nala, David Blake as Banzai, Gugwana Dlamini as Rafiki, Gary Jordan as Zazu, Shaun Escoffery as Mufasa, Jamie McGregor as Timo, Mark Roper as Pumbaa and Melone M’Kenzy as Shenzi. The show also welcomes, Phil Adèle in his West End debut as Ed, alongside ensemble members Gesztenye Botos, Reece Darlington-Delaire, Shak Gabbidon-Williams, Ryesha Higgs, Candice Holdford, Angela Marie Hurst, Duane Lamonte, Jane Carla Leynes, Deja Linton, Jonathan Lutwyche, Kearabetswe Mogotsi and Taela Yeomans-Brown. 

Shak Gabbidon-Williams and Reece Darlington-Delaire have previously starred in the production as Young Simba between 2007 and 2009, with Angela Marie-Hurst and Deja Linton having both previously played the role of Young Nala, Angela in 2001 and Deja in 2009/10. They now return to the show as members of the ensemble.
